Issue Found & Workaround

Issue: Gitea bare repos stored in S3 are missing the refs/ directory (all refs are in packed-refs). Git refuses to recognize the repository without refs/ existing.

Workaround: mkdir -p refs/heads refs/tags in each repo directory before git operations. This is a restore procedure note — any real disaster recovery of Gitea repos from S3 must include this step.

Issue Found

WAL file present: The backup includes active WAL (Write-Ahead Log) files, confirming the backup was taken while Vaultwarden was running. Since all three files (db.sqlite3, -wal, -shm) are present and consistent, SQLite's WAL recovery is automatic and the database opens cleanly. This is expected and correct for a live backup — no action needed.
